Page 10 - Vicente de la Varga Vázquez ACT_01
P. 10

3.  Se  deberán  configurar  los  siguientes  usuarios  según  los  criterios  que  se
                         especifican a continuación: (2 puntos)

                             a.  Usuario  “boss”:  Dispondrá  de  los  privilegios  necesarios  para  llevar  a
                                cabo cualquier operación sobre las tablas de la base de datos.
                             b.  Usuario  “buyer”:  Será  utilizado  por  el  subsistema  de  creación  de
                                pedidos,  y  por  lo  tanto  solo  podrá  hacer  “INSERT”  en  las  dos  tablas
                                correspondientes.

                             c.  Usuario  “webmaster”:  Será  el  utilizado  por  la  aplicación  web  para
                                realizar tareas sobre la base de datos. Deberá disponer de las siguientes
                                funciones:


                                 Tabla               SELECT       INSERT       UPDATE        DELETE
                                 comprador              SÍ          NO            SÍ           NO
                                 producto               SÍ          NO            SÍ           NO
                                 compras                SÍ           SI           SI            SI
                                 linea_compra           SÍ           SÍ           SÍ            SÍ

                             d.  Usuario “backup”: Deberá poder hacer lectura sobre todos los objetos
                                de  la  base  de  datos  con  el  objetivo  de  realizar  procesos  de  copia  de
                                seguridad.

                             e.  Usuario  “visit”:  sólo  podrá  acceder  a  la  base  de  datos  y  leer  el
                                contenido de la vista v_incidencias

                      4.  Limitaciones: El usuario boss sólo debe poder iniciar una sesión de trabajo en
                         el servidor. El usuario webmaster debería permitir un total de 20 conexiones
                         concurrentes, mientras que el resto debería tener un límite de 3 conexiones
                         por horamax. (1 punto)


                  A  continuación,  haremos  el  punto  3  y  4  juntos,  ya  que  van  relacionados  con  los
                  mismos usuarios.

                  Configuración de los usuarios requeridos y limitaciones.
                  Apartado a.

                  CREATE USER 'boss'@'localhost' IDENTIFIED BY 'Linkia_FP';
                  GRANT ALL PRIVILEGES ON bbdd_comprascar.* to 'boss'@'localhost';





                  VICENTE DE LA VARGA VÁZQUEZ              ASIX                                      10
   5   6   7   8   9   10   11   12   13   14   15